Transaction 70fc24221801d8eb0d5f7540f024d66b7523488787d17586e936f37d3d6a0c5d

1 Input
2 Outputs
  • 70fc24221801d8eb0d5f7540f024d66b7523488787d17586e936f37d3d6a0c5d:0
  • value  281143
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D
  • 70fc24221801d8eb0d5f7540f024d66b7523488787d17586e936f37d3d6a0c5d:1
  • value  12561568
    address  32iVYNuQbTFnvWpZFRdoAw9fh5xfhaor83